본문 바로가기
반응형

전체 글3141

51% Attack에 관하여 알아보자. 51% Attack은 블록체인에서 발생할 수 있는 보안 공격 중 하나입니다. 이는 누군가가 블록체인 네트워크에서 51% 이상의 컴퓨팅 파워를 통제하게 되면 블록체인의 안전성을 보장하는 기술적 메커니즘을 무력화시키고, 블록체인 네트워크를 제어할 수 있게 됩니다. 이 경우, 악의적인 공격자는 블록체인의 규칙을 교란시키거나, 중요한 거래 기록을 조작할 수 있게 됩니다. 예를 들어, 공격자가 블록체인에서 51% 이상의 컴퓨팅 파워를 통제하고 있다면, 그들은 블록체인 네트워크 상의 모든 거래를 컨트롤 할 수 있습니다. 새로운 블록을 만들어 거래를 조작하거나 무효화할 수 있으며, 이를 통해 악의적인 공격자는 중요한 거래를 복제하거나 거래를 다시 사용하거나, 거래 내역을 변조하거나, 블록체인 네트워크를 마비시킬 수 .. 2024. 4. 11.
이중 지불 방지(Double-Spending)란 무엇인가? 이중 지불 방지(Double-Spending)를 설명하기 앞서 비잔틴장군의 문제라는 것을 알아 둘 필요가 있습니다. 비잔틴 장군 문제(Byzantine Generals Problem)는 여러 지점에 있는 병력들이 상호 협력하여 공격을 수행할 것인지, 혹은 철수하여 방어할 것인지를 결정하는 문제입니다. 이 문제에서 주요한 문제점은 일부 장군들이 반란을 일으켜 병력의 결정을 방해할 수 있다는 것입니다. 따라서 병력들이 어떤 결정을 내리든 각 지점의 상황을 파악하고, 자신들이 내린 결정이 다른 장군들에게 전달되었는지 확인하는 방법이 필요합니다. 이 문제는 컴퓨터 과학 분야에서 분산 시스템에서의 문제를 해결하기 위해 연구되었습니다. 분산 시스템에서는 여러 컴퓨터나 노드가 상호작용하여 작업을 수행하는데, 이때 일.. 2024. 4. 10.
POW? POS?뭐가 다른거야? POW(Proof of Work)은 분산형 컴퓨팅 시스템에서 사용되는 채굴 방식으로, 비트코인을 비롯한 많은 블록체인에서 사용됩니다. POW는 새로운 블록을 생성할 때, 네트워크 참여자들은 거래 내역을 포함한 블록의 해시 값을 찾기 위해 경쟁합니다. 이를 위해 컴퓨팅 파워를 이용하여 어려운 수학적 문제를 해결해야 합니다. 블록체인에서는 이러한 어려운 문제를 새로운 블록의 해시 값으로 요약됩니다. 해시는 임의의 데이터를 고정된 길이의 문자열로 변환하는 함수입니다. 즉, 어떤 입력값이 주어지면 해시 함수는 고정된 길이의 문자열로 변환하여 출력합니다. 이 때, 입력값에 조금만 변경이 일어나면 출력값이 완전히 달라집니다. 따라서, 네트워크 참여자들은 입력값을 일정하게 변경하면서 해시 함수를 계속해서 실행하며, .. 2024. 4. 10.
비트코인이란 무엇인가? 1. 비트코인의 역사와 개념 비트코인은 2009년, 사토시 나카모토(Satoshi Nakamoto)라는 가명을 사용한 개발자나 개발팀에 의해 개발되었습니다. 비트코인의 핵심 기술은 블록체인(Blockchain)입니다. 블록체인은 거래 정보를 일종의 거래장부에 분산해서 저장하며, 이를 통해 거래의 신뢰성과 보안성을 확보합니다. 비트코인은 중앙 기관이나 제3자의 개입 없이 개인 간 거래를 할 수 있는 디지털 화폐입니다. 이는 분산형 거래 시스템으로서, 네트워크 상의 참여자들이 서로 신뢰할 수 있는 거래를 수행할 수 있게 합니다. ​ 2. 비트코인의 특징과 장단점 비트코인은 거래 비용이 낮다는 것과, 화폐 가치의 안정성을 제공하는 중앙 기관이 없어서 정치적 불확실성과 인플레이션의 위험을 회피할 수 있다는 점이.. 2024. 4. 10.
Ripple사의 XRP란 무엇인가? XRP는 Ripple사가 개발한 디지털 자산으로, 국제 금융 결제 및 송금에 사용되는 암호화폐입니다. XRP는 Ripple의 소프트웨어와 결합하여 금융 기관이 안정적이고 신속한 국제 송금을 처리할 수 있도록 지원합니다. XRP는 분산원장 기술인 블록체인을 기반으로 하고 있으며, 소위 "채굴"과정을 거치지 않습니다. 대신 Ripple사에서 미리 발행한 1000억개의 XRP 중 일부는 Ripple사에서 보유하고 있으며, 일부는 Ripple의 금융 기관 및 개인 투자자들이 보유하고 있습니다. XRP의 발행량은 고정되어 있으며, 추가적인 발행은 불가능하고 전송에 필요한 수수료는 소각됩니다. 시간이 지날 수록 적은 수량이지만 지속적으로 수량이 줄어드는 프로토콜이 적용되어 있습니다. XRP는 국제송금시의 중개화폐로.. 2024. 4. 10.
채굴(Mining)이란 무엇일까? 채굴이란, 블록체인 기술을 이용한 가상화폐의 거래 내역을 검증하고, 새로운 블록을 생성하는 과정을 말합니다. 여러 컴퓨터가 네트워크에 연결되어 있는 상태에서, 거래 내역을 검증하고 새로운 블록을 생성하는 과정에서 참여한 컴퓨터에 대해 일정량의 보상이 주어지는 방식으로 이루어집니다. ​ 채굴이란? 채굴은 가상화폐의 거래 내역을 검증하고 새로운 블록을 생성하는 과정을 말합니다. 채굴 참여자들은 일정량의 보상을 받습니다. ​ 채굴 방법 채굴에는 CPU, GPU, ASIC 등 다양한 방법이 존재합니다. 일반적으로 CPU나 GPU를 이용한 채굴은 가장 쉽고 저렴하지만, ASIC을 이용한 채굴이 가장 높은 성능을 발휘합니다. ​ 채굴 난이도 채굴의 난이도는 일정 기간마다 조정됩니다. 가상화폐의 발행량이 일정량 이상.. 2024. 4. 10.
반응형